Reviewing Personal Injuries
Personal Injuries is another look at the legal system written by Scott Turow. After reading Personal Injuries, I discovered it was Time Magazine’s fiction book for the year of 1999. While I liked Personal Injuries, I can’t imagine thinking it was the best fiction book of an entire year.

Reviewing a Noise Downstairs
A Noise Downstairs is a thriller by Linwood Barclay. As a fan of Barclay’s writing, I was looking forward to A Noise Downstairs. While the ending wasn’t at all believable–especially since it wasn’t well explained–I really enjoyed the story.
Reviewing the Marching Season
The Marching Season is the second in Daniel Silva’s Michael Osbourne series. Even though I love a good spy novel, the Osbourne series isn’t doing it for me. The Marching Season was all right, but I don’t believe I’ll continue with the series.
